As a group of competitive players ourselves, we understand the importance of having a fair playing field to ensure a smooth experience. With that being said, we promise to do out best to check everyone’s DUPR for accuracy. This means not only ensuring people are signed up for the correct level, but also checking for other factors such as:
age of the account
whether multiple accounts under the same person exist
quality and number of matches being reported to DUPR (official vs self-reported)
Should any of these alert suspicion, players may be contacted. If anything suggests someone is trying to obtain an advantage by playing in a lower bracket, the player will be contacted and be disqualified from the entire series.

There are a few ways to qualify for the Championship tournament with each of the below categories having a registration period.
ONLY players who have played at least 1 regional tournament are eligible to register for the championship tournament.
The guaranteed method of securing your spot in the championship is by winning a golden ticket and will have first priority to register.
2nd and 3rd place contestants in each regional tournament score points throughout the series with 2nd place earning 2 points and 3rd place earning 1 point, as individuals. After the last regional tournament in the series, HTX Super Series will sort players by most points accumulated and the top 10 players in each bracket will have a chance to sign up once registration for this group opens.
Players who don’t have a golden ticket nor any points scored will also have a chance to sign up, but only after the aforementioned contestants’ registration deadline has passed.
Golden Tickets are not transferable.
